A spin-off of the tremendously popular Diff'rent Strokes, THE FACTS OF LIFE is the hilarious series that follows Mrs. Edna Garrett (Charlotte Rae) and her mission as housemother to instill values in the girls of Eastland School. The large first season cast included John Lawlor, Jenny O'Hara, Lisa Whelchel, Felice Schachter, Julie Piekarski, Kim Fields, Molly Ringwald, Julie Anne Haddock, and Mindy Cohn. By the second season, the show focused on Mrs. Garrett and just four Eastland girls - spoiled Blair, gossipy Tootie, wise-cracking Natalie, and rebellious Jo. Under Mrs. Garrett's guidance, these four go from wide-eyed school girls to mature young women...all while learning THE FACTS OF LIFE. Guest stars include the cast of Diff'rent Strokes, Helen Hunt and Richard Dean Anderson of TV's MacGyver. Includes all 29 laugh-packed episodes from Seasons One and Two.

One of the great coming-of age shows of the 80's. What makes this disc set so interesting is that season 1 & 2 are almost entirely different shows. While both are set at Eastland, one is set in the dormitory and one is set in the commisary. The first season sported a large ensemble cast, including a young Molly Ringwold, while the second season focused on three girls in particular and a rowdy newcomer, although the other girls would make occasional cameos. While I enjoyed the first season, at times the story lines seemed a little unfocused and the girls could tend to get petty and whiny. The second season however was a breath of fresh air. Most notably when Jo showed up and challenged the accepted norms for the priveleged academy girls. Focusing on the four girls also allowed the writers to focus on the issues of the individuals and gave the viewers a more in depth look at their, and Mrs Garrett's, characters. Whether you have pre-teen to teen children, remember this series from your younger days, or are still in your younger days. You will enjoy this light hearted look at the trials and tribulations, though not all their troubles were light-hearted, of growing up.
